23 lines
427 B
YAML
23 lines
427 B
YAML
|
groups:
|
||
|
- &any [.]
|
||
|
- &all
|
||
|
- alice
|
||
|
- bob
|
||
|
- carol
|
||
|
rules:
|
||
|
- url: ^https://example.org/public/
|
||
|
action: public
|
||
|
- url: ^https://example.com/private/
|
||
|
users: *any
|
||
|
action: auth
|
||
|
- url: ^https://example.com/blargh
|
||
|
methods:
|
||
|
- BLARGH
|
||
|
action: public
|
||
|
- url: ^https://example.com/only-alice/
|
||
|
users:
|
||
|
- alice
|
||
|
action: auth
|
||
|
- url: ^https://example.com/(?P<user>)/
|
||
|
action: auth
|